At Africa Child Foundation, we are dedicated specialists in Township and Rural Economic Development Programs. Our mission is to empower and uplift township and rural communities, particularly youths, through sustainable economic initiatives. With a focus on
innovative solutions and community engagement, we strive to create a long-lasting positive impact in the areas where we operate.

Africa Child Foundation is dedicated to empowering and uplifting vulnerable children across Africa by providing essential education, healthcare, and support services to foster their growth and development.

Our Mission

To empower communities and youths through sustainable development projects that foster economic growth, social equity, and environmental responsibility.

Our Vision

To create thriving and inclusive communities where every individual has the opportunity to reach their full potential and contribute to a prosperous and sustainable future.

OUR WORKING PROCESS

At Africa Child Foundation, our working process begins with a thorough assessment of the needs and interests of young individuals in the communities we serve, particularly focusing on their potential in the film industry. We collaborate with local stakeholders, including families, schools, and film professionals, to develop tailored programs that provide access to quality education, hands-on training, and mentorship in various aspects of filmmaking.
